WebbRobert McLaren Homestead, 1832, 6th Line, Ramsay. This one-and-a-half rubblestone house with lighter stone quoins is the oldest, authenticated stone house in Ramsay Township. The centre gable, however, was probably added in 20 th century. The Auld Kirk and Auld Kirk Cemetery, c. 1834, County Road 16. WebbThere are few records about this school as it burned to the ground. Webb15 maj 2024 · James Naismith was born in Ramsay township near Ontario, Canada in 1861. It was during his childhood years that he developed a love of sports and learned to play a neighborhood game called "Duck on a Rock," which later influenced the development of basketball. James Naismith was born November 6, 1861 in Almonte, Canada West (Ontario). He was the second of three children of John Naismith and Margaret Young. The town comprises the communities of Almonte, Appleton, Bennies Corners, Blakeney, Cedar Hill, Clayton, Galbraith, McCrearys, Montgomery Park, Pakenham, Ramsay, Snedden, The Tannery, Uneeda, and Union Hall. The town administrative offices are located in Ramsay and Almonte.
